From Monday 2 September to Sunday 8 September 2024, we will each be taking on the huge challenge to cycle 500 miles from London to Edinburgh in 7 days, raising vital funds for Crisis.

Being homeless is more than a lack of physical shelter; it's the lack of affordable, safe and secure accommodation. Crisis work to relieve the huge pressure of homelessness, by helping people find safe and affordable homes as quickly as possible.
